The Power of Printed Signage: Why It's Still Relevant in the Digital Age
In today's digital age, businesses have more marketing options than ever before. Social media, online advertising, and email campaigns are just a few of the digital marketing channels available. However, one marketing tactic that is often overlooked is Printed Signage. While digital marketing can certainly be effective, there is still power in printed mark, and it should not be underestimated.
According to Coherent Market Insights, the Printed Signage Market is expected to increase at a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 0.18% from its 2021 value of USD 40.79 million from 2022 to 2030.
First and foremost, printed marks is a tangible, physical representation of a business. While digital marketing tactics can certainly increase brand awareness and drive traffic to a website or social media page, printed mark allows businesses to connect with potential customers in a more direct and personal way. When someone sees a well-designed sign promoting a business, it can leave a lasting impression and create a sense of curiosity that simply cannot be replicated through digital marketing.

In addition, printed mark has a long history of effectiveness. From billboards to storefront signs, printed mark has been used for decades to promote businesses of all sizes. While technology has certainly advanced since the early days of printed mark, the basic principles remain the same: a well-designed sign can catch people's attention, convey important information, and ultimately drive sales. This is why printed mark is still a go-to marketing tactic for many businesses today.
Another benefit of printed mark is its versatility. While digital marketing campaigns often require a lot of planning and preparation, printed mark can be created quickly and easily. A business can create a sign promoting a sale or special offer and have it printed and displayed within a matter of days. Additionally, Printed Signage can be displayed in a wide variety of locations, from storefronts to trade shows to community events. This versatility makes printed mark an incredibly valuable tool for businesses of all types and sizes.
One area where printed mark really shines is in creating a sense of place and community. A well-designed sign can help create a sense of identity for a neighborhood or business district. When people see a consistent look and feel across different signs in a given area, it can create a sense of familiarity and comfort that can ultimately lead to increased foot traffic and sales. This is particularly important for small businesses, which often rely on a sense of community and connection to thrive.
